Just had my renewal through for the Scooby and I cannot believe my eyes. £300 for 12 months! My car is a 99 so should not have the tax calculated on Co2 however thats exactly what those tossers at the DVLA have done. I know it states thats cars registered after 2000 or something are subject to the amount of Co2 produced although I have always assumed this was only relevent to UK domestic market cars. I wonder if they have now extended this rule to ANY car registered after 2000 now? If this is the case then most of our cars will be paying far more for road tax from now on. Just wondering if anyone else has had this problem with road tax recently?
